Output bd4e061437b84af832dac60e6eac4efa6bdfc3f2d7987e9cd27d4dd013d33595:1

value
2579040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243c0588f5c80f5e4a9422f0831d4540aaec0b53 OP_EQUAL
address
34zc9poXvYZPbSNqPLqqdE4XMDo8nUM46S
transaction
bd4e061437b84af832dac60e6eac4efa6bdfc3f2d7987e9cd27d4dd013d33595
confirmations
224913
spent
true